How they compare
Algeria currently reports 10.97 % change on previous year against 0.8569 % change on previous year in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income), a difference of 10.11 % change on previous year.
That makes Algeria's figure about 12.8 times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income)'s.
The two have swapped places 21 times across 53 shared years of data; in 1973 it was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) ahead.
Algeria ranks 38th and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) ranks 38th of 163 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Algeria averaged higher in 4 and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Algeria |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 6.43 % change on previous year | 8.52 % change on previous year | 2.09 % change on previous year |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) |
| 1980s | 1.06 % change on previous year | -0.9213 % change on previous year | 1.98 % change on previous year | Algeria |
| 1990s | -4.51 % change on previous year | 2.3 % change on previous year | 6.81 % change on previous year |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an (excluding high income) |
| 2000s | 13.33 % change on previous year | 8.17 % change on previous year | 5.16 % change on previous year | Algeria |
| 2010s | 3.65 % change on previous year | 0.5261 % change on previous year | 3.12 % change on previous year | Algeria |
| 2020s | 4.79 % change on previous year | 0.3948 % change on previous year | 4.4 % change on previous year | Algeria |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
